U.S.-sponsored peace talks between Israelis and Palestinians broke down two years ago. But very quietly, the Palestinian government in the West Bank has been running its own initiative to reach out to Israelis.
Reporter Daniel Estrin has more from the Palestinian city of Ramallah.
